Output e2837f3085bc51dca9c9d9a97db1b5753589e09438dec96246441bfcbc9e8931:0

value
2006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cef70b8b5a081c7e13b1422d484098c2df5e2fd6cdd786a8f51904ce81789c40
address
bc1pemmshz66pqw8uya3ggk5ssycct04ut7kehtcd284ryzvaqtcn3qqac6d8n
transaction
e2837f3085bc51dca9c9d9a97db1b5753589e09438dec96246441bfcbc9e8931
confirmations
108021
spent
true